The Importance of Warehouse Inventory Clearance

An efficient inventory clearance strategy is critical for maintaining an organized, cost-effective warehouse. By periodically conducting inventory sales, businesses can rejuvenate their stock and keep their warehousing operations lean. This process not only helps in reducing holding costs but also improves cash flow and makes room for new and potentially higher-margin products.

Planning Your Warehouse Inventory Sale

A successful inventory clearance requires thoughtful planning. Start by identifying surplus inventory that needs to be moved. This may include seasonal products, discontinued items, or overstock. Once the products are identified, it's essential to determine the sale pricing that will attract customers while still benefitting your bottom line.

It's crucial to create a detailed inventory sale guide to streamline the process and ensure that your team is well-prepared for any customer inquiries. This plan should cover logistical details such as order processing, distribution, and customer service protocols.

Strategies for Increasing Clearance Sale Success

To maximize the effectiveness of your inventory sale, consider adopting these strategies:

  1. Targeted Marketing: Promote your warehouse deals through targeted marketing campaigns. Focus on local warehousing services and tap into your surrounding community. Highlight the benefits and discounts available during the clearance.

  2. Bundling Products: Encourage customers to purchase multiple items by bundling complementary products. This not only helps move more inventory but also increases the average transaction value.

  3. Offering Incentives: Providing incentives such as free shipping or loyalty rewards can entice customers to participate in the sale.

  4. Leveraging Online Sales Platforms: Make it easier for online customers to participate by utilizing e-commerce platforms. Ensure your inventory is visible and accessible to prospective buyers who prefer shopping from home.
